Introduction

Anand Piramal is an Indian entrepreneur and business executive. He is the Chairman of Piramal Finance and leads the Piramal Group’s real-estate business through Piramal Realty.

He is known for building businesses in healthcare, property development and financial services. His career began with a project designed to improve healthcare access in rural India. He later helped develop Piramal Realty and played an important role in transforming Piramal Finance into a more diversified lending company.

Anand is also widely known as the husband of Isha Ambani, a business leader and the daughter of Mukesh Ambani and Nita Ambani.

Beginning His Career in Rural Healthcare

One of Anand Piramal’s earliest major projects was Piramal e-Swasthya.

The initiative used technology and local healthcare services to support people living in rural and underserved areas of India. Its purpose was to make basic medical support easier to reach.

The project tested different healthcare-delivery models between 2008 and 2010. It was later connected with the Health Management Research Institute and developed into the wider Piramal Swasthya programme.

Harvard Business School created case studies about the venture, its growth and its work with state governments.

This healthcare project showed that Anand’s early career was not limited to property or finance. It also included social entrepreneurship and public-health services.

Building Piramal Realty

In 2012, Anand helped lead the Piramal Group’s return to the real-estate industry.

He became closely involved in building Piramal Realty from its early stage. His responsibilities included creating a team, studying land opportunities, developing projects and attracting international investors.

Piramal Realty later received major investments from Warburg Pincus and Goldman Sachs. These investments helped the company expand its projects in the Mumbai Metropolitan Region.

The business develops residential and commercial property. Its stated focus includes building quality homes, improving customer experience and creating long-term value.

Under Anand’s leadership, Piramal Realty has developed more than 11 million square feet of property. The company has also delivered thousands of residential units across its projects.

Leadership at Piramal Finance

Anand joined the Piramal financial-services business in 2019.

He helped create and expand its retail-lending platform. Retail lending provides financial products directly to individuals, families and smaller businesses.

The company has focused on services such as:

  • Home loans
  • Affordable-housing finance
  • Small-business loans
  • Personal finance
  • Used-vehicle finance
  • Loans for underserved communities

One of Anand’s most important business responsibilities was leading the ₹34,250 crore acquisition of Dewan Housing Finance Corporation Limited, commonly known as DHFL.

The deal was completed through India’s Insolvency and Bankruptcy Code process. It became an important step in the expansion of Piramal’s financial-services business.

After the acquisition, the company worked to move away from depending heavily on wholesale property loans. It began building a more diversified business based on retail customers, technology and a wider range of financial products.

Piramal says its retail-lending business has served more than five million customers. This includes millions of loans provided for affordable housing and small-business needs.

Becoming Chairman of Piramal Finance

Anand became Chairman of Piramal Finance following the restructuring and merger of the group’s financial-services operations.

His leadership responsibilities now include supporting the company’s long-term strategy, customer growth, technology development and financial inclusion.

Ajay Piramal continues to lead the wider Piramal Group, while Anand has taken greater responsibility for the finance and real-estate divisions.

His strategy has focused on reaching more customers in smaller cities, semi-urban areas and rural communities.

This approach aims to make useful credit available to people who may have limited access to traditional banking services.

Marriage to Isha Ambani

Anand Piramal is married to Isha Ambani.

Isha is the daughter of Reliance Industries Chairman Mukesh Ambani and Reliance Foundation founder Nita Ambani. She also holds leadership responsibilities across Reliance’s retail, digital and charitable activities.

Anand and Isha married in Mumbai on 12 December 2018. The wedding received international media coverage because it connected two of India’s most recognised business families.

In November 2022, the Ambani and Piramal families announced the birth of the couple’s twins.

Their daughter is named Aadiya, while their son is named Krishna.

Awards and Recognition

Anand Piramal has received recognition for his work in business and entrepreneurship.

His official profile states that he has appeared on both the Economic Times 40 Under Forty list and the Fortune India 40 Under 40 list.

He has also received the Hurun Real Estate Unicorn of the Year Award.

These honours recognised his role in building new businesses and helping Piramal Realty grow into an important Indian property company.
